2. Subsection (1) of section seven B of the

amended.

principal Act is amended by deleting the passage commencing with the word, "but" in line twelve of paragraph (b) and ending with the word, "contract", being the last word in the subsection, and sub- stituting the following passage

but does not exceed-

(i) in the case of a new house situated within the metropolitan region as defined by section two of the Town Planning and Development Act, 1928, the value of which new house exclusive of the land does not exceed ten thousand dollar s—ninety-five per centum of the value of the new house or ten thousand dollars, whichever is the lesser amount;

(ii)    in the case of a new house situated south of the twenty-sixth parallel of latitude but not within the metropol- itan region as so defined, the value of which new house exclusive of the land does not exceed eleven thousand dollars—ninety-five per centum of the value of the new house or ten thousand dollars, whichever is the lesser amount; or

(iii)    in the case of a new house situated north of the twenty-sixth parallel of latitude, the value of which new house exclusive of the land does not exceed seventeen thousand five hundred dollars—ninety-five per centum of the value of the new house or thirteen thousand dollars, whichever is the lesser amount,

the Treasurer may, if he is satisfied with the terms and conditions of the mortgage or contract for sale and purchase, enter into an agreement with the approved institution proposing to make the loan or proposing to

enter into the contract

.
